Mora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Mora Village has a population of 982 (982) with 511 (511) males and 471 (471) females.The sex ratio in Mora is 922,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Mora Village is 180 (180) which is 18.33% of Mora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Mora Village is 1023 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Mora village is listed as part of the Rajgir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Nalanda District in the state of BIHAR in INDIA.

Mora Literacy Rate
Mora Village has a literacy rate of 70.45%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Mora Village is 80.57 lower than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Mora Village is 59.21 lower than national average of 64.63%.
